Özet

Background: The Perceived Professional Preparedness of Senior Nursing Students’ Questionnaire (PPPNS) is a widely used instrument to assess nursing students' readiness for professional practice. Aim: To adapt the PPPNS into Turkish and perform the validity and reliability analyses of the Turkish version. Methods: The methodological and cross-sectional study was conducted with 323 senior nursing students. Results: The item-total score correlation values ??of the PPPNS scale varied between .54 and .73, and the scale explained 69.388% of the total variance. According to the confirmatory factor analysis, the scale was related to the 14 items and 4-factor structure that make up the scale (p = 0.000), and showed an acceptable fit based on an Root Mean Square Error value of 0.050 and an excellent fit based on an ?2/SD value of 2.794. Cronbach's alpha was found to be 0.885, and the subscale reliability coefficients were in the range of 0.730-0.865. There was a statistically significant, positive, and high correlation between the PPPNS scores and the Work Readiness Scale scores (r = 0.758; p = 0.000). Conclusions: The Turkish PPPNS scale is valid and reliable for measuring perceived professional preparedness in nursing students. © 2025 Organization for Associate Degree Nursing
